2 New Street, Parkfields, Wolverhampton, WV4 6AF is a freehold semi-detached property built between 1930-1949. The property offers approximately 840 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have two b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£95,545 , which equates to approximately £114 per square foot. It was last sold on 18 Jan 2001 for £23,000. Since then, the value has increased by £72,545, representing a 315.4% increase, or approximately 12.7% per year.

2 New Street, Parkfields, Wolverhampton, West Midlands, WV4 6AF has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of D, based on the latest assessment carried out on 29 May 2019.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 3 Jul 2009, when the property was rated E. Since then, the rating has improved to D, with the energy efficiency score increasing by 27.7%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The roof construction or insulation changed from pitched, no insulation to pitched, 150 mm loft insulation, improving energy efficiency from very poor to good.
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 67%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in 33% of fixed outlets, with efficiency changing from good to average.
